Off My Mind: Mutants And Vampires

Because the X-Men don't have enough enemies as it is.

No Caption Provided
One of the pieces of news that came out of C2E2 this past weekend was the X-Men would be fighting vampires. Yes, vampires. This isn't the first time that the mutants have fought vampires. They did have some run-ins with Dracula in the past so they might be a little prepared.
 
These days it feels like vampires are everywhere. We have Twilight, Vampire Diaries, True Blood, etc. You can't get away from them. Now we know why Blade will be hanging out with the X-Men for a bit.
 
When I first heard this, I thought it was just crazy. Do we really need or want to see the X-Men fighting vampires? I thought about it for a bit and decided it could work. Despite their recent fight with almost zombie-like characters in Necrosha, this could be a nice change of pace. How many times have the X-Men fought the Sentinels or the Hellfire Club? I'm all for seeing a fight against a different set of "villains." But I am a little skeptical, obviously.
 
The other thing that makes this interesting is this is happening during The Heroic Age. I will admit that when I first heard about The Heroic Age coming after Dark Reign and Siege, a small part of me was afraid we were only going to have happy, bright, cheerful stories. But we all know better. Vampires don't seem too bright and cheerful to me. Plus the fact that in one of the promos, it appears that little Jubilee has turned into a vampire. Although from the other promo similar to the group shot of the X-Men above, it appears that perhaps some X-Men other than Jubilee will be turning into Vampires as well.

What's the verdict? Is it a good idea to have the X-Men fight vampires? Writer Victor Gischler gives us some assurance.

"It's going to be a nice fresh look at vampires. I think people are going to be pretty impressed."

 With some "less familiar" X-characters being brought in, perhaps we will see more mutants turn into vampires. That could be a way to turn things on its side. We'll have a new team of X-Men introduced but they won't all survive. Or they won't all remain regular mutants. It wouldn't be too big of a shock if Marvel decided to change some mutants into vampires. Even though the number of mutants has gone down since M-Day, there are still a lot of mutants sitting around doing nothing. Is this a good use of underused characters? Would you rather see a character stuck in comic book limbo or have them converted into a mutant/vampire hybrid? It's a tough call but since I'm not the biggest fan of vampires, I think I would rather have them stay at home.
 
What will happen if a mutant turns into a vampire? I'm pretty sure there isn't a cure for vampirism in the Marvel Universe. If one of the X-Men gets changed, are they stuck like that for good? I know anything can happen in comics and writers are always coming up with ways to "fix" things, but this might be a little trickier.
 
What are your thoughts on vampires in the X-Men comics? At least it's not werewolves, right? We've already had some in the pages of X-Force.

This could go either way. Worst case scenario is that they find some way to make the characters that get turned into vamps back into normal mutants. They already showed a type of "cure" once in the recent Blade comics were he's fighting Spidey in who has been bitten by Dracula and turned . After he beats Spidey and stakes Drac ; S.H.I.E.L.D.  shows up to take away Drac's corpse and when an agent asks Blade what to do about Spidey he tells him not to worry since Spidey's radioactive blood/biology will treat the vampirism as a disease given time will burn it out of his system making him normal again. When we next see Spidey in the comic a few issues later he's back to normal. So basically if this really doesn't work well the writer's will just write in some scientist type character if not Beast making some kinda cure that will inadvertantly not only turn the victim back to normal but also restore their powers if they've been depowered.
